A Knowledge Graph Framework to Support Life Cycle Assessment for Sustainable Decision-Making
This study introduces a comprehensive knowledge graph (KG)-based framework designed to support sustainable decision-making by integrating, enriching, and analyzing heterogeneous data sources.
